7.S.Kannan ... Respondents PRAYER: Writ Petition fil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India for issuance of Writ of Certiorarified Mandamus calling for the records relating to the impugned order passed by the 3rd respondent vide his proceedings in Na.Ka.No.8488/T1/2023 dated 2/6

03.04.2023 and quash the same as illegal and consequently direct the official respondents to transfer the petitioner to the post of Secondary Grade Teacher as and when the vacancy arises in the parent union viz., Sattur Union in accordance with the order made in W.P.(MD) No.19520 of 2019 etc., dated 25.11.2019. For Petitioner : Mr.P.Mohamed Suhail for M/s.Ajmal Associates For Respondents : Mr.M.Siddharthan - for R1 to R6 Additional Government Pleader

ORDER

When the matter is taken up for hearing today, the learned counsel appearing for the petitioner seeks permission of this Court to withdraw this Writ Petition and he has already circulated a letter dated 21.06.2024, to the Registry for withdrawal of the case, based on the instructions given by the petitioner and he has also made an endorsement to that effect.

3/6

2. Considering the submissions made by the learned counsel for the petitioner and the endorsement so made, this Writ Petition is dismissed as withdrawn. No costs. Consequently, connected miscellaneous petitions are closed. 25.06.2024 Index : Yes / No Internet : Yes / No NCC : Yes / No RM 4/6
